About International Development (Poverty, Inequality and Development), MSc - at University of Birmingham

Study from anywhere in the world with practitioners in government, civil society and the private sector, as well as with people new to development. The broad purpose of this programme is to give those working in the area of poverty reduction and development in developing and transitional countries, or those wishing to work in such areas, a firmer grounding in understanding poverty and inequality, promoting poverty reduction and analysing the performance of major poverty reducing programmes and policies.
